Coding Early Builds Thinkers, Not Just Programmers
When a child learns coding, they are not just learning how to write commands. They are learning how to think step by step. They learn how one decision affects another. They understand that mistakes are not failures but clues to improvement.

This mindset carries far beyond screens. Children who code early often become better problem solvers, more patient learners, and more confident decision makers. Coding trains the brain to stay curious instead of giving up.
Industry experts often say that coding is today’s most practical creativity tool. It blends logic with imagination and structure with freedom.

When Curiosity Turned a Child Into a Global Coder
One of the most inspiring examples of early coding success is Tanmay Bakshi.
Tanmay began coding at the age of five. Instead of treating coding as a subject, he treated it like play. He explored programming languages, built small projects, and shared his learning online. Over time, his curiosity grew into deep expertise in artificial intelligence and machine learning.
By the age of 15, Tanmay was hired by IBMÂ as their youngest AI professional. Industry leaders recognised not just his technical skills but his ability to explain complex ideas clearly and think creatively about real world problems.
Tanmay’s journey is proof that age is not a limitation when curiosity is nurtured early. His success did not come from pressure. It came from consistent exploration, mentorship, and a learning environment that encouraged growth.

FAQs
1. At what age should a child start learning coding?Â
Children can start exploring basic coding concepts as early as 6 to 7 years old. At this stage, coding is introduced through games, visual programming, and storytelling, making it engaging and pressure free.
2. Does early coding mean my child has to become a software engineer?Â
Not at all. Coding for kids builds transferable skills like problem solving, logical thinking, and creativity. These skills are useful in every field, whether a child chooses science, business, design, or entrepreneurship.
3. My child is not good at math. Can they still learn coding?Â
Yes. Coding is more about thinking clearly than being good at math. Many children who struggle with traditional academics thrive in coding because it allows them to learn by doing and experimenting.
